How To Find Last-Minute Denver Tickets Without Getting Scammed

Navigating secondary ticket marketplaces requires caution to avoid common scalping scams. Trusted resale networks offer verified buyer protections that guarantee full refunds if issues arise at the gate. You should avoid buying tickets from untrusted social media sellers or unverified messaging boards.

Official ticket exchanges remain your safest bet for legitimate entry into Coors Field. Platforms like StubHub, SeatGeek, and Vivid Seats pre-verify listing barcodes before finalizing sales. This process ensures that ticket transfer links deliver valid mobile entry barcodes to your device.

Timing your purchase strategically can lead to dramatic price reductions right before showtime. Resellers often panic and lower prices as the concert start time approaches to avoid holding unsold inventory. Staying patient right up until gate opening could save you hundreds of dollars.

Always verify that your chosen platform offers a 100% buyer protection guarantee before hitting purchase. Reputable vendors secure your funds until after the event successfully concludes. Avoid peer-to-peer wire transfers or unverified payment apps at all costs.

Inside Noah Kahan Busyhead Project And Mental Health Impact

Beyond sold-out stadium performances, the musician’s broader cultural impact centers around mental health advocacy. The Busyhead Project was launched to drive funds directly to local community organizations. It actively works to reduce societal stigma around mental health conversations and therapy access.

The initiative has already raised over $6.6 million through dedicated concert ticket surcharges and fan donations. A portion of every ticket sold for Coors Field goes directly toward local mental health support programs. Fans participating in the tour directly contribute to these life-changing initiatives nationwide.

Coors Field Venue Guide For Aug 8 and Aug 9 Shows

Attending a stadium concert at Coors Field requires proper planning regarding transportation and security policies. The venue enforces strict bag size limits and clear bag rules for all entering guests. Arriving early gives you ample time to pass security screenings without missing opening acts.

Parking around Coors Field fills up rapidly on major event nights in downtown Denver. Utilizing public transit, such as RTD Light Rail to Union Station, eliminates parking stress and heavy traffic congestion. Union Station rests just a short walk from the stadium main gates.

Weather conditions in Mile High City can shift rapidly during late afternoon outdoor events. Bring light layers or rain gear in case unexpected summer showers sweep through the valley. Hydration stations are located throughout the concourse to keep fans safe in the summer heat.

Food options inside the stadium include classic ballgame fare alongside popular local Denver eateries. Concession lines get exceptionally long between set changes, so plan food runs accordingly. Merch tables are positioned at multiple entry gates to help disperse long crowds.

Secondary Market Protections And Fan Exchange Advice

Utilizing official platforms like Ticketmaster Face Value Exchange ensures transparent pricing structure. This platform restricts sellers from listing tickets above original retail value plus base fees. It offers the most equitable pathway for fans looking for fair pricing on sold-out shows.

Secondary platforms like SeatGeek offer visual interactive venue maps to help select optimal sightlines. Pay close attention to obstructed view disclosures when purchasing last-minute discounted listings. Obstructed views often drop dramatically in price as showtime nears.

Digital ticketing systems mean paper tickets are almost entirely obsolete for Coors Field events. Ensure your smartphone is fully charged and download tickets directly to your digital wallet before heading out. Poor cellular coverage near packed stadiums can disrupt ticket app load times.

If you experience issues at entry, locate the official stadium box office customer service window immediately. Legitimate secondary platforms provide support phone lines to resolve transfer disputes on site. Having electronic order confirmations ready expedites the troubleshooting process.
